Post by rupertm on Aug 2, 2018 6:36:25 GMT
The latest issue of Wargames Illustrated magazine (#370) features coverage of HaT in two articles on pages 64-67 and 82-84. The first article is an overview of wargaming with 1/72 plastics and the second is related to the magazine's monthly theme of 'America's Wars'. These are part of an ongoing series of contributions written by me for WI as they wish to expand the range of products they cover and introduce to their readers. Suggestions for other angles I may have missed are most welcome. Note that some articles are a bit behind the very latest releases because of the advanced nature of the copy deadlines. For those interested in 1/32 Scale part II of my overview article is I believe scheduled for the September Issue.
